Thailand changes constantly: monsoon seasons swap the dry coast from the Andaman to the Gulf and back, ferry timetables start and stop with the weather, the State Railway adjusts its schedules, visa and entry rules are revised, national-park and Maya Bay access shifts, and festival dates such as Songkran and Loy Krathong move year to year. Before you commit money or time, confirm the perishable detail with the official source — the operator, the railway, the park, the immigration authority. Where we mention something time-sensitive, we flag it so you can re-check it yourself.
